USTA Billie Jean King National: Persistent rain at the US Open forced all of Wednesday (local time) qualifying matches to be cancelled. Play lasted only about 45 minutes, with six men’s matches in progress, before rain halted action for good.
Among those aiming to qualify for the season’s final major include Dino Prizmic, Alexander Blockx, Rei Sakamoto, Martin Landaluce and Rodrigo Pacheco Mendez. Tour-veterans Bernard Tomic, Lloyd Harris and Jan-Lennard Struff remain in the qualifying draw.
However the mixed doubles action (semifinals and final remain on schedule as No. 1 seeds Jessica Pegula/Jack Draper and No. 3 seeds Iga Swiatek/Casper Ruud kicked off the 2025 mixed doubles semifinals in a tight, high-quality affair, under the closed roof of Arthur Ashe Stadium.
